Farnham is a village located in Erie County, in the state of New York (NY), United States. Nestled in the Middle Atlantic division of the North-east region, it covers an area of 1.2 square miles (3.0 km²) and sits at an elevation of 631 ft. With a population of approximately 322 residents, Farnham offers a peaceful, rural atmosphere.
The town's population is composed of about 47.2% males and 52.8% females, and it has a population density of 266.12 people per square mile (102.75/km²). Farnham lies at a latitude of 42.59 and a longitude of -79.09, operating in the UTC-5.
